Why Athletes Need More Electrolytes

Athletes lose significant quantities of electrolytes through sweat — particularly sodium, which is the primary electrolyte in sweat at concentrations of 200-1,600mg per liter. During prolonged or intense exercise, these losses accumulate and can impair performance, cause muscle cramps, and in extreme cases lead to hyponatremia (dangerously low blood sodium).

The average gym-goer sipping on regular water is probably fine. But if you're training for more than 60 minutes, training in heat, doing two-a-day sessions, or competing in endurance events, strategic electrolyte supplementation becomes a genuine performance tool — not just a marketing gimmick.

Sweat Testing: Know Your Numbers

Sweat rate and sodium concentration vary dramatically between individuals. Elite athletes and sports dietitians use sweat testing to determine personalized replacement strategies. Without testing, a reasonable starting point for most athletes is:

  • Pre-exercise: 500-1,000mg sodium with 16-24oz water in the 2 hours before training
  • During exercise: 300-600mg sodium per hour for sessions over 60 minutes
  • Post-exercise: Replace 150% of fluid lost (weigh yourself before and after) with electrolyte-containing fluids

Timing Your Electrolytes

  • Morning training: Start hydrating with mineral-rich electrolytes 60-90 minutes before your session
  • During training: Sip every 15-20 minutes rather than drinking large amounts at once
  • Post-training: Focus on replacing losses within 2 hours — include mineral-rich sodium with your recovery meal
  • Two-a-day training: Aggressive electrolyte replacement between sessions is critical — use concentrates for efficient, clean replenishment
  • Race day: Practice your electrolyte strategy in training — never try something new on race day

Common Mistakes Athletes Make

  • Drinking only plain water during long training sessions (can dilute blood sodium)
  • Waiting until thirsty to start hydrating (thirst is a lagging indicator)
  • Choosing electrolyte products based on taste and branding, ignoring ingredient labels
  • Trusting "natural flavor" labels without questioning what compounds are actually inside
  • Using the same hydration strategy year-round regardless of heat and humidity
  • Neglecting magnesium — the electrolyte most athletes are deficient in
